JaywalkersJaywalkers is an interesting and eclectic English string band from southeast of Liverpool who have developed quite a reputation among fans of modern acoustic music in the UK. They have a pair of albums, Early For A Thursday and 16 Miles, to their credit over the past four years

The trio of Mike Giverin, Jay Bradberry and Lucy Williams have just released a video of the fine old time tune, Big Sciota, a previously unreleased track from the band. Not only do these Brits play the tune with flair, they even include lyrics.

Mike tells us that they first heard the words sung by a friend of theirs (Oliver Craven with the Stray Birds). They then went and found similar ones online, and slightly altered them to fit their way of singing and playing.

 

We look forward to hearing more from this talented bunch.
